Dimensions of a 20ft Shipping Container: A Comprehensive Guide
Shipping containers have ended up being a staple in the worldwide logistics and transport market, functioning as essential tools for shipping goods throughout huge distances. Among numerous container sizes, the 20-foot container stands apart as one of the most commonly used due to its ideal capacity and flexibility. In this post, we will dig into the dimensions of a 20ft shipping container, explore its different types and specifications, and address frequently asked concerns to offer a clear understanding of this vital asset.
Overview of 20ft Containers
20ft shipping containers, also referred to as twenty-foot equivalents (TEUs), are mainly used for transferring products by means of sea, land, or rail. They supply sufficient space for storage while being compact enough for efficient usage. The basic 20ft container has a set length, width, and height, however it can be available in various types depending on the cargo requirements.
Basic Dimensions of a 20ft Container
The dimensions of a standard 20ft container typically comply with global requirements set by the International Organization for Standardization (ISO). Below are the basic dimensions:

Answer: The maximum gross weight of a basic 20ft container, consisting of the container itself, is normally around 30,480 kg (67,200 lbs), with a net weight capacity of roughly 28,000 kg (61,700 lbs).
2. Can a 20ft container be carried on a flatbed truck?
Response: Yes, 20ft containers can be carried on flatbed trucks, provided they are safely attached and effectively stabilized.
3. Are 20ft containers watertight?
Response: Yes, standard containers are created to be leak-proof, offering protection versus wetness and rain. However, it's a good idea to assess the container quality before use.
4. How are shipping containers priced?
Response: The prices of shipping containers varies based upon elements such as condition (new or used), type, location, and current market demand.
5. Can containers be customized for particular needs?
Answer: Yes, lots of companies use container adjustment services to convert containers into customized areas, workplaces, or storage facilities.
